Editor’s Note
The Promises of a New Year

Just in time for the holidays, my current home town got hit with one of the biggest snowstorms in the city’s recorded history. Nearly two feet (60 cm) of powder blanketed downtown Denver, Colorado.

Schools closed, partygoers cancelled and hardware stores sold out of shovels. Even before the snowplows were put away, another foot (30 cm) was forecast to dump atop the remaining dirty ice and gray slush. A lot of people were annoyed.

But since I’m originally from New Orleans, Louisiana, a city where a dusting of snow falls only a few times a century, I couldn’t help but get excited. I made my first snow angel, blazed my first snowshoe trail and sculpted my first real snowman. It was barely New Year’s resolution time, and already I’d accomplished some long-standing goals.

January is the time of year when many folks pledge to try new things, 86 their bad habits or just lead a healthier life. It’s also the time of year when people make promises on which they don’t deliver.
